been a while since i had a nova, have recentl purchased a nova gte, and was wondering if an exhaust for a 1.4sr will fit the gte from the downpipe back?
also, how easy is it to fit a new handbrake cable?

H/brake cable is fairly easy, provided the adjuster isnt seized. I think the gte has a slightly different shape to the front-most section of the exhaust.
Nope the exhaust wont fit.
Sr has a straight system-downipe flange joint, GTE is on an angle.
If you fit a SR downpipe onto your GTE manifold, then you should be able use a SR system.
